Electrician Degree, Diploma and Certificate Programs<\/strong><\/h3>\n

\"HorseshoeThere are several options to obtain electrician instruction in a technical or vocational school near Horseshoe Bend ID. You can choose a diploma or certificate program, or receive an Associate Degree. Bachelor’s Degrees are obtainable at a few schools, but are not as common as the other three options. Frequently these programs are offered in conjunction with an apprenticeship, which are required by most states in order to become licensed or if you wish to become certified.
